Meaning of Saaksh

The name Saaksh derives from the Sanskrit word ‘sākṣin’ (साक्षिन्), which literally means ‘witness’ or ‘eyewitness’. In Hindu philosophy, particularly in Vedanta traditions, the term refers to the pure consciousness that witnesses all experiences without being affected by them. The name is composed of the prefix ‘sa-‘ (with) and the root ‘akṣ’ (to see or perceive), creating the meaning ‘one who sees directly’ or ‘observer of reality’. This etymological construction emphasizes direct perception and awareness, making it a name with significant spiritual connotations in Indian culture.

Origin & Cultural Significance

Saaksh originates from classical Sanskrit, the ancient liturgical language of Hinduism, Buddhism, and Jainism. As a Sanskrit name, it has been used primarily within Hindu communities across India and the diaspora. The name reflects key concepts in Indian philosophy about consciousness and perception. While not among the most common traditional names, it has gained popularity in modern times as parents seek names with philosophical depth and cultural resonance. Its usage spans various Indian regions without being tied to any specific geographic area.
